SpletPost-tonsillectomy bleeding is thought to occur in approximately 5% of cases following tonsil surgery. A bleed in the first 24 hours is considered a PRIMARY bleed and those … Splet01. apr. 2007 · In the National Prospective Tonsillectomy Audit (July 2003–September 2004), the incidence of post-tonsillectomy haemorrhage patients was 3.5% and the overall rate of return to theatre was 0.9%. The incidence of primary haemorrhage was 0.6% and the majority of these occurred within the first 6 h after operation. Splet20. avg. 2007 · Post tonsillectomy bleeding is usually venous in origin. Risk factors for bleeding after tonsillectomy. The risk of haemorrhage increases with age, and is higher in males. The surgical technique also influences the incidence of bleeding (1,2). The child may have an undetected coagulopathy, but this is an uncommon cause of primary tonsillar ...

Child with Post-operative T&A Bleed. oreo strategy for writingSpletRegardless of the actual nil per os time, patients with a bleeding tonsillar fossa are assumed to have a stomach full of swallowed blood. Post-tonsillectomy bleeds are rarely emergent arterial bleeds. More often they are venous oozing.
